I was playing basketball on Tuesay night and while I was going in for a rebound, I caught an elbow in the mouth. Besides blood and a busted lip, I've become very paranoid about my bottom set of front teeth which seem to be loose since the incident.

I haven't been eating anything really tough just in case one of my teeth falls out. (I definetly know I'm not going to eat corn on the cob after witnessing one of my clients lose one of their teeth that way last Thanksgiving).

When I chew stuff in my mouth I make it a conscious effort to make sure I chew it with my back teeth. If I eat a sandwhich, I eat it piece by piece (ex. I had a grilled chicken sandwich the other day and I ate the top bun first, the lettece then tomatoe, broke the chicken into pieces and finally ate the bottom part of the bread).

When I brush my teeth, I'm more gentler when I brush and right now I haven't floss since I'm afraid I might take out a tooth when I do it.

God this fear of loosing your teeth sucks. I hate this feeling. Now I got to buy a mouthpiece for next Tuesday. :(

If they are cracked where they come out of your jaw, then avoiding using them will not make any difference, they wont "grow back together" like other bones. If they are cracked and the root is damaged, you could get an infection that will be quite painful, not to mention that theyll turn black and be fugly, so I suggest you see a dentist. If you dont have the money, many of the old time dentists will let you pay it off over time, so thats what Id suggest you do.
